to incriminate
01
incriminar, acusar
to accuse someone of a crime or make a formal charge against them
Transitive: to incriminate sb
Exemplos
The prosecutor decided to incriminate the suspect based on the new evidence.
O procurador decidiu incriminar o suspeito com base nas novas evidências.
The police officer incriminated the suspect during the interrogation.
O policial incriminou o suspeito durante o interrogatório.
02
incriminar, acusar
to provide evidence or information that suggests a person's involvement in a crime or wrongdoing
Transitive: to incriminate sb
Exemplos
The witness hesitated to testify, fearing that any statement might inadvertently incriminate them in the ongoing investigation.
A testemunha hesitou em testemunhar, temendo que qualquer declaração pudesse incriminá-la inadvertidamente na investigação em curso.
The surveillance footage unexpectedly revealed a piece of evidence that could potentially incriminate the main suspect.
As imagens de vigilância revelaram inesperadamente uma prova que poderia potencialmente incriminar o principal suspeito.
